 Retro Party Costumes - Bring Back The Good Old Times

A very popular theme for parties now-a-days is the retro party theme, for this you need good retro party costumes. There are many readymade retro dresses and accessories available if you search the net. What’s more, you can order them online too. However, if you want to show your creativity, you can collect and create the retro look in your clothes with a little planning. The retro time period lasted from the 50’s till the 80’s. So, you need to first choose the decade you want to portray, and then start assembling your dress and things to go with it.

Two Ways To Create The Right Look

The easiest way to look at it is is to choose a style icon of any of these decades and imitate that icon for ---clothes, shoes, hair-do and make-up. You may style your retro party costumes on the Beatles, Elvis Presley, Marilyn Monroe, ABBA group, Jackie Kennedy or any popular movie star of those times. You can collect the required piece of clothing from second hand stores or on the sites selling these outfits.

On the other hand, you can have the original look by wearing retro party costumes created by you. It is really fun to do. For girls a big polka dot dress with a scarf, big hoops and some accessories will create the magic. You may even wear a high waist jeans with polka dotted, big sleeves top. For guys, printed shirts with broad collars and high waist trousers with flares will be the right thing. Your retro party costumes should create the nostalgia of the bygone era….go enjoy!
